At Bluegreen Club 36, it’s all about latitude and attitude. This desert oasis is located at latitude 36 degrees north (hence its name) and just a few blocks off the magnificent Vegas Strip near the MGM Grand, Mandalay Bay, New York New York, Luxor and Excalibur. The resort’s design and décor were inspired by the age of Parisian Art Deco. From the outside in, fun and funky colors and style reflect a functional, lavish and ultra-modern spirit. Relax by the covered pool, or sunbathe on the outdoor deck.

An added bonus is the adjacent retail center filled with popular restaurants, stores and more for even greater convenience for you.

 

Design your ideal getaway to Las Vegas, Nevada

Vegas, baby…the name conjures up images of exciting nights under neon lights. But there’s more to this vacation destination than casinos and world-class entertainment; the Mojave Desert features some of the most stunning terrain in the West. With just a little planning, you can design a getaway that combines the best of both.

The 2.5-mile long Vegas Strip is home to huge entertainment palaces that house exciting casinos, luxury hotels, entertainment and dining venues, nightclubs and more. Must-see attractions include the Bellagio fountain show, the Pirate Show at Treasure Island, and the erupting volcano at The Mirage. About an hour outside of Vegas is the Valley of Fire State Park, whose massive sandstone structures and multi-hued canyons were shaped by wind and water over millions of years.  It’s the perfect haven for naturalists, hikers, and roadtrippers longing for rugged, uncluttered adventure. And don’t miss a visit to the massive Hoover Dam, a man-made marvel of engineering  built on the mighty Colorado River.
